## Deep-Link Routing Overview

Lintwhale's mobile app resolves deep links through the Fernpath router, which validates each inbound URI against an allowlist before dispatching to a view controller. All route manifests are signed at build time, and the client rejects any manifest whose signature fails verification. The manifest signing step uses the key shown below.

deploy key for kahag-kagaf: bky9_uLYdkfG6Z

From the first of next month, the Brindlecote canteen on level two will also serve staff from our neighbours at Ferrow Analytics. Reception should expect increased foot traffic between 11:30 and 14:00. Ferrow visitors must sign the shared-facilities register, wear a green lanyard, and remain within the canteen and adjoining terrace. They may not enter office floors under any circumstances. Please walk them to the canteen turnstile on their first visit. To open the turnstile for escorted Ferrow guests, enter the code below.

door code, bafog-kawip: bdg-HQ-8

Quick heads-up on Pinwheel UI versioning: we cut a minor release every sprint, and anything touching component props needs a changeset file in the PR. No changeset, no merge — the bot will nag you. Majors are rare and go through the design council first. The full policy, with examples of what counts as breaking, lives on the internal page below.

wiki page, bahip-yahip: https://grafana.qirvanlabs.corp/browse/display/projects/cc3a1b9dbfc9

Handover: Gatewick rate limiting. Limits are per-client token buckets enforced at the Gatewick edge tier; overrides live in the limits service, not the gateway repo. New folks: never hand-edit prod limits — use the override workflow. Burst handling changed last sprint; read the design note first. The defaults the gateway ships with in the current release are listed below.

config for yahof-tajop:
zorath:
  pin: 7493
  metrics_host: metrics.zorath.tolvaqsys.internal
  tenant: praiel
  seal: seal_fd9cd4f1